SOURCE: 2004 toyota sienna a/c not working one side cold other side warm

there are two a/c lines that run down the fire wall under the van to the rear.right around the bottom of the fire wall the is a connection point on both lines. you will find a leak there .replace the orings and recharge system. also you will need two specail toyota tools to release the couplings.i have done this repair on several sienna's. let me know if this helps.

I am trying to get to the heater box on my 2006 dodge ram 2500 quad but cannot remove the top dash cover as it's a one pce unit and the air bag on the passenger is holding it in place ! Anybody know...

Once a-pillar covers are removed and cowl vent cover is removed remove glove box. There are 4 screws that hold cup holder remove those. 4 10 mm boots in center. 1 or 2 10 mms attached to heater box. Remove steering column completely. Makes it easier. 13 mms at firewall and 4 13 mms holding column. 2 10 mms holding dash to cowl above column. (Hidden by column) remove fence bolts from by windshield 3-4 10 mms depending on year. May be 7mms screws it's been awhile since I've done one. Unplug all electrical connectors driver and passenger side the drivers side is screw style. Make sure to unplug radio antenna wire. Remove brake stop lamp switch by twisting counterclockwise while pressing on pedal to avoid losing adjustment. Remove Scuff plates from entry doors by driver and passenger seats by pulling up from rear of plate and then gently rearward to avoid breaking. Remove side panels from dash with a screwdriver or plastic pet tool gently and the remove 3 13 mms bolts each side and the dash will lift up and lay on seats or can be removed from vehicle to expose heater box for service. Please keep in mind the both a/c and coolant need to be drained for full removal of heater box from vehicle.

I am not getting any heat from the front control

If your getting air through the vents but it wont get warm it's probably the Air Blend Actuater Door Motor located behind the radio. You can get to it by taking the bottum panel off under the ashtray drink holder. remove the ashtray/drink holder and you will see it,it has three screws holding it on. When you take the old one off and you can move the the plastic piece on the back then it needs replacing.I just changed one in my mom's mini van now she has heat a lot of heat.An average person can do this repair in about 30 minutes.

1994 gmc mini van turn signal broken need help on how to replace

If the switch is broken, you need to remove: driver side knee bolster, snack tray/drink holder and dash rim. Remove the lower steering column cover (2 screws).You will need a E5 torx socket to loosen the upper cover. Alldata recommends removing the lock cylinder to access the 2 torx screws holding the switch in place, but I did it without (disabled the air bags and removed the driver side, accessing one screw through the steering wheel, top screw with bit and ratchet wrench). The wiring harness connectors attach to the main block under the steering wheel. Auto Zone has a replacement switch assembly for about $180, dealer price $417. How do i change the heater core in 91 lumina apv

Remove glove box and pull computer down from holder, remove air vent valve from under dash and take the fuse box loose. from dash. you will find 6 screws holding cover in place over core. remove them then and remove two bolts that support dash board. pull dash out and remove core cover. Then take hoses loose under hood. You will find one core support on bottom of the left side remove it and take core out you will find the core will cost between 70 and 90 bucks then assemble back the same way.
